Brønnøysund, Nordland vs Chico Climate & Distance Between

Chile flag
  • The distance between Brønnøysund, Nordland, Norway and Chico, Chile is approximately 14,353 km or 8,919 mi.
  • To reach Brønnøysund, Nordland in this distance one would set out from Chico bearing 32.1° or NNE and follow the great circles arc to approach Brønnøysund, Nordland bearing 61.7° or ENE .
  • Both are in or near the boreal rain forest biome.
  • The mean temperature is 3.3 °C (6°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 1.9 °C (3.4°F) more in Brønnøysund, Nordland.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ic for both.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 875 mm (34.4 in) more which is equivalent to 875 l/m² (21.47 US gal/ft²) or 8,750,000 l/ha (935,433 US gal/ac) more. About 4 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 18.2° lower in Brønnøysund, Nordland than in Chico.
  • Relative humidity levels are 10.8% higher.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 0.5°C (0.9°F) lower.
